    Most important, my food was delicious. I had the pesto salmon. Arrived around 7:15 on a Friday and several open tables inside but looked filled up on the outside. I sat at the bar since I was alone. Seemed the dinner rush was slowing down. No desert (only one option). Service was good and friendly. I plan to return.

    Amazing service and niche restaurant. It's really a wine and tapas place. Only 4 entrees but all…read moregreat starters and small plates. Really quality meats and cheese. Wine is mostly Italian and French. Low end of the spectrum but interesting choices. The most expensive half bottle was the Chateau Y'Quem for $500. There was another Sauternes on the menu for much less. I was greeted , seated and served quickly and with a smile. All the plates were nice charcuterie type foods. The dessert was delicious. I ordered 5 plates and 2 glasses of wines and a %20 tip for $140. Please try them. Bon appetit

    I love this cozy little wine bar. I've always admired it from the outside for the vines slowly…read moreclimbing the brick, but finally making it inside was a treat. When you walk in, you're greeted by a friendly hostess and the vibe is awesome for a date night or evening with friends Wine selections- love them. It's enough that you have choices without being overwhelmed. I opted for the Sangiovese and I'm currently trying to figure out who sells it where I live since we're just visiting Burlington! They also have a cava from a vineyard that I walked by in Spain a few summers ago so they're selling the good stuff. We ordered the bread and butter which I originally felt was elevated pricing but we felt the butter made it worth it. Meatballs were good but not my favorite of all time. Loved the pasta dish. It's truly homemade and as a pasta maker myself, you can tell that a lot of effort goes into it. Service was wonderful with attentive people who are happy to share their favorites with you. We would definitely come back for either dinner or some small bites and wine!

    Ambiance: 1000/10. Top of the Park is an absolute must on any Lake Placid trip. This rooftop tapas…read morebar, perched above Players Sports Bar and Grille, has jaw-dropping views of Mirror Lake. You can choose from bar seating, indoor tables, or outdoor spots with a perfect breeze. There's even a big street-side table that's ideal for bachelorette groups or larger parties. The whole space feels elevated, cozy, and a little magical. Drinks: The cocktail menu is insanely creative and the pours are generous. Their espresso martini is one of my all-time favorites... I stop in for one every single time I'm in Lake Placid. It's that good. Food: I think about this food at least once a week. The menu is built around shareable small plates, making it the perfect pre-dinner cocktail hour spot for your travel crew. Order a couple of drinks and a few bites while you take in the lake views before your dinner reservation. My personal must-orders: the charcuterie board and the mac and cheese. Unreal. Price: It's on the pricier side, but genuinely worth every penny. For the quality, the atmosphere, and those views? Not overpriced at all.

    A Masterclass in Deception. Do Not Be Fooled by the 4.5 Stars…read more My wife and I came here expecting a special dinner based on glowing reviews. What we got was a textbook tourist trap with a view. Yes, the setting is gorgeous. Vermont mountains in the distance, open-air ambiance, cozy lighting. But once the food hits the table, the charm dies fast. I ordered the grilled chicken. What arrived was three thin slices of poultry on a puddle of sauce, garnished with a few microgreens. It looked more like a sample than a $44 entrée. My wife's "Gnudi" was overpowered by a bitter green sauce, rubbery in texture, and she couldn't finish it. I ended up eating both meals just to feel like I had dinner, but left still hungry. We ended up grabbing pizza afterward because we felt completely ripped off. The bill? $80 before tip. For what amounts to two appetizers. No drinks, no dessert, no extras. To add insult to injury: they charge you $25 per person if you cancel a reservation. That should have been our first red flag. This restaurant survives off its view and inflated reputation. The food is nowhere near the quality or portion size you'd expect at this price point. The 4.5-star rating is wildly misleading and risks conning more travelers like us. We left upset, unsatisfied, and shocked that this place gets away with calling itself fine dining. Save your money and your evening. Go somewhere that cares more about the plate than the patio.

    Going go to start by saying the food was great. However, it was the service that lacked - meaning…read morenot enough staff to clients. We ordered food and the wait time was ridiculous. Our waitress asked if we wanted everything served at once or in 2 servings. Given we had ordered 6-7 tapas platters and the small table space, we figured 2 servings was a better idea. The first serving compromised of garlic butter sautéed mushrooms (7/10), maple syrup doused grilled eggplant with goat cheese (8/10) and a Spanish charcuterie & cheese plate with olives (6/10). The food was in all great, we finished the first serving pretty fast. We figured the second serving would come more quickly but it never did! By then we were already full and tired. It could've been that the kitchen had already prepared the food and the waitress had too many customers to serve. I called her over and told her I would only pay for the dishes we ate because the food was taking too long to come out. She got defensive and said the food was on its way and ready. I insisted no. After which, I asked if we could pay right away as we had to head out . Another 15-20 min wait as she served others . My impression would be if I had 2 customers that were upset and ready to leave, I would tell the other table " I'll be right back shortly , I just have to close this table off". She had no sense of time! It's too bad that the service can't match their quality of food and atmosphere. Hire more staff because clearly there is a demand for food but a lack of service will bring the hype down.
